Matter must surprise me, and creation is a very dynamic situation, an experiment. When I do not feel that I discover something with a given formula, I no longer continue with this method of creation. Matter, after all, cannot always be tamed as I would like, and this is precisely the source of surprise, and thus adventure, which I would probably never experience when developing, for example, a purely digital work - Bartosz Kokosinski.
This matter [resin] is very interesting - now that it has solidified, we can look through it, but at first it was completely liquid, noxious fumes escaped over it. When it dries, it ceases to be dangerous - apparently - and on the one hand it gains depth, suddenly becomes so deluded, plastic and mirror-like, and on the other hand, when it is broken, it remains extremely sharp to the touch, like the edge of a knife. The kind of this non-obviousness of textures, this tension is crucial for me - Bartosz Kokosinski.
